Fix test_ondemand_download_large_rel if uploads are slow.
If the uploads after compaction happen slowly, they might have finished before the pageserver is shut down. The L0 files have been uploaded, so no data is lost, but then the query later in the test will need to download all the L0 files, and causes the test to fail because it specifically checks that download happens on-demand, not all at once.
